Method
Prepare
- Preheat oven to 350°F and line or grease a 9×5-inch loaf pan; shred zucchini on medium holes and squeeze out roughly half the moisture with a towel.
Dry mix
- In a large bowl whisk together almond flour, coconut flour, cocoa powder, erythritol, baking powder, and salt until evenly combined.
Wet mix and combine
- Add eggs, oil, almond milk, and vanilla to the dry mix and stir until mostly smooth, then fold in the squeezed shredded zucchini and chocolate chips until evenly distributed; batter should be thick but scoopable.
Bake
- Pour batter into the prepared pan, smooth the top, and bake at 350°F for 50–60 minutes or until a toothpick shows a few moist crumbs and the top is set; check at 45 minutes for early browning.
Cool and slice
- Cool the loaf in the pan on a wire rack for 15 minutes, then remove using the parchment and cool completely before slicing to ensure clean slices and reduced crumbling.
Notes
Measure almond flour by spooning into the cup to avoid a dense loaf. Squeeze only some of the zucchini water—leaving a bit yields a moister crumb. For an 8×4-inch pan, check for doneness 10 minutes earlier. The loaf keeps 4–5 days refrigerated and freezes well for up to 3 months.
